Symptoms to Watch for After a Car Crash

Some symptoms show up immediately. Others can take days or even weeks to appear, which is why we encourage anyone in a Mesa-area accident to get checked out within the first 72 hours, even if they feel okay.

Common post-accident symptoms include neck pain and stiffness, headaches, back pain that radiates into the legs, shoulder soreness, jaw pain, dizziness, fatigue, ringing in the ears, brain fog, trouble sleeping, and irritability. If any of these are new for you after a crash, they deserve to be evaluated. Most of them respond well to conservative chiropractic and physical therapy care when treated early.

Treating the Whole Crash, Not Just the Loud Symptoms

It is common after an accident to focus on the loudest symptom: the neck that aches, the back that throbs. But car crashes affect the whole body. The seatbelt protects you but also leaves a pattern of strain across your chest and shoulder. The legs brace before impact. The jaw clenches. The pelvis can rotate against the seat.

When we examine you, we look at all of these areas, not just the spot that hurts the most. Addressing the secondary injuries early is often what prevents the chronic problems from showing up months down the road.

How We Coordinate With Your Insurance

Arizona is an at-fault state, which means the at-fault driver's insurance is typically responsible for your injury treatment. Most Arizona auto policies also include medical payments coverage, sometimes called MedPay, that can apply to chiropractic care regardless of fault.

Our front desk team can help you verify your coverage before treatment begins. We will explain what is likely covered, what the claim process looks like, and what your options are if coverage is limited.
